Scavenger Hunt Clues: A Journey of Discovery
Artistic Clues
Engage their creative side with scavenger hunt clues that tap into their artistic talents. Ask them to search for:
- A painting that depicts a starry night
- A statue that captures a moment frozen in time
- A mural that tells a colorful story
Literary Clues
Let their imaginations soar with clues that draw inspiration from their favorite books, movies, or music. Challenge them to:
- Find a passage from their beloved novel that describes a hidden treasure
- Identify a song lyric that alludes to a secret location
- Decipher a coded message inspired by a movie plot
Historical Clues
Immerse them in history by incorporating local landmarks, historical sites, or museum exhibits. Guide them to:
- A monument dedicated to a renowned explorer
- A building that holds a glimpse into the past
- An artifact that recounts an epic tale
Themes and Variations: Catering to Their Passions
Superhero Scavenger Hunt
For the teen superhero enthusiasts, create clues that require them to:
- Locate a "Bat signal" projected onto a building
- Follow a trail of "spider webs" leading to a hidden prize
- Solve a puzzle that reveals the secret lair of their favorite superhero
Travel Adventure Scavenger Hunt
If your teens are globetrotters at heart, design clues that transport them to different countries or cultures. Send them on a mission to:
- Find a mini replica of the Eiffel Tower
- Locate a souvenir from a faraway land
- Identify a dish that represents a specific cuisine
Around the House Scavenger Hunt
For those cozy birthday celebrations, host an indoor scavenger hunt that keeps the fun within the comforts of home. Hide clues in:
- A secret compartment in a bookshelf
- Behind a family portrait in the living room
- Under the cushions of a couch

FAQ about Birthday Scavenger Hunt Clues For Teenagers
What are some creative ways to hide clues?
- Use props related to the theme or birthday person’s interests.
- Hide clues in everyday objects like books, appliances, or even food.
- Create puzzles or riddles that lead to the next clue.
How do I make the clues challenging but not impossible?
- Consider the age and abilities of the participants.
- Use a mix of easy, medium, and difficult clues to keep them engaged.
- Provide hints or additional information if needed.
What should I include in each clue?
- A clear instruction on what to find or do.
- A hint or riddle that leads to the next location.
- A penalty or consequence for incorrect guesses (optional).
How many clues should I have?
- Aim for 10-15 clues for a one-hour scavenger hunt.
- Adjust the number based on the size of the area and the difficulty of the clues.
What are some popular birthday scavenger hunt themes?
- Movie or TV show theme
- Superheroes or villains
- Historical figures
- Travel or adventure
How do I prepare the participants?
- Provide clear instructions and rules of the game.
- Divide them into teams if desired.
- Set a time limit and let them know when the game ends.
What kind of prizes can I give for completing the hunt?
- Themed party favors
- Gift cards to their favorite stores
- Small gadgets or electronics
How can I make the scavenger hunt more memorable?
- Use a custom playlist or music related to the theme.
- Set up a photo booth for participants to capture memories.
- Provide snacks and drinks to keep their energy levels up.
What are some tips for hiding clues outdoors?
- Use natural landmarks like trees, rocks, or benches.
- Camouflage clues in bushes or under leaves.
- Waterproof clues for inclement weather.
How can I keep the scavenger hunt safe?
- Set clear boundaries for where participants can go.
- Instruct them to stay together and avoid talking to strangers.
- Provide a way for participants to contact you in case of an emergency.
